Какое такое JSON-формат плюс XML
JSON-формат и XML-формат представляют из-себя стандарты обмена информацией, которые используются с-целью передачи данных для несколькими системами. Они задействуются для веб-разработке, интеграции платформ, работе через API-интерфейсами плюс хранении структурированных данных. Основная цель данных форматов заключается через том, для-того-чтобы поддержать понятный плюс типовой способ представления информации.
В-рамках цифровой среде сведения обязаны пересылаться между клиентами и backend-системами, и также среди несколькими сервисами. В-рамках реальных случаях плюс практических материалах, охватывая зеркало vavada, обычно демонстрируется, по-какой-схеме JSON плюс Extensible-Markup-Language используются ради обеспечения обмена данными, синхронизации сведений а-также связи среди системами.
Каков такое JSON-формат
JavaScript-Object-Notation, то-есть JS объектная нотация, образует собой легковесный способ сведений, базирующийся на модели объектов плюс наборов. JSON задействует Вавада строчный вид, он удобно воспринимается и обрабатывается и пользователем, так-же плюс программами. JSON активно применяется для web-приложениях и интерфейсах-API.
Данные внутри JSON структурированы во формате комбинаций «ключ–значение». Поле задает собой обозначение элемента, и содержимое имеет-возможность являться символьным-значением, числовым-типом, логическим типом, списком или дочерним структурой. Такая модель делает этот-формат практичным ради хранения плюс отправки сведений.
JavaScript-Object-Notation характеризуется краткостью плюс легкостью. Он не предполагает трудных правил структурирования, поэтому его удобнее использовать во сопоставлении со альтернативными форматами. Это формирует его распространенным выбором Vavada для современных систем.
Что представляет XML-формат
XML, либо расширяемый разметочный язык, образует по-сути формат описания, который применяется для сохранения а-также передачи данных. Данный-формат основан на-основе использовании разметочных-тегов, что задают схему сведений. XML-формат помогает создавать индивидуальные обозначения и указывать тегов значения.
Данные внутри Extensible-Markup-Language оборачиваются внутрь разметочные-теги, которые имеют стартовую плюс финальную секцию. Данная организация формирует данный-стандарт значительно структурным а-также регламентированным. Extensible-Markup-Language используется в разных решениях, когда необходима четкое описание организации информации Вавада казино.
XML выделяется адаптивностью а-также гибкостью. Он помогает описывать развитые структуры а-также применять атрибуты для конкретизации данных. Данный-фактор создает его пригодным ради сценариев, где требуется четкая структура данных.
Ключевые отличия JavaScript-Object-Notation и Extensible-Markup-Language
JSON-формат а-также XML-формат закрывают схожую роль, однако имеют разные подходы для представлению информации. JSON-формат задействует значительно лаконичный способ-записи и меньший-объем служебных-элементов, данный-фактор формирует формат кратким. XML предполагает увеличенное-число разметочных частей, это повышает объем сведений.
JSON-формат легче читается а-также эффективнее анализируется в большинстве современных приложений. Extensible-Markup-Language, в своей роль, дает больше инструментов ради задания структуры и контроля информации. Определение Вавада для ними формируется с-учетом требований определенной среды.
Кроме-того различается механизм обработки со данными. JavaScript-Object-Notation чаще задействуется в веб-разработке плюс API-интерфейсах, при-этом как XML используется для корпоративных платформах, технических-файлах плюс передаче упорядоченной информацией.
Организация JavaScript-Object-Notation
JSON состоит с-помощью элементов а-также массивов. Элемент представляет из-себя совокупность комбинаций key-value, помещенных во curly символы. Массив представляет из-себя перечень элементов, помещенных внутрь служебные символы.
Каждое значение в JavaScript-Object-Notation имеет-возможность быть простым а-также многоуровневым. Элементарные Vavada значения включают текст, показатели плюс boolean параметры. Многоуровневые значения содержат наборы а-также внутренние структуры. Такая структура позволяет передавать сложные данные.
JavaScript-Object-Notation не предусматривает пояснения плюс жесткую систему-типов, это облегчает формат использование. При-этом такой-подход нуждается-в внимательности во-время обработке через информацией, чтобы исключить сбоев.
Структура XML-формата
Extensible-Markup-Language применяет древовидную схему, построенную вокруг внутренних элементах. Любой тег получает обозначение и способен Вавада казино содержать сведения или вложенные теги. Данный-подход позволяет формировать многоуровневые структуры данных.
Элементы XML имеют-возможность использовать дополнительные-свойства, что конкретизируют данные. Атрибуты записываются внутри начального блока и добавляют расширенный слой детализации.
XML нуждается-в точного выполнения правил записи. Каждые элементы должны становиться оформлены, а схема необходимо оставаться корректной. Это делает формат намного формальным, однако поддерживает корректность сведений.
Области-применения JSON
JSON широко используется в web-разработке. JSON Вавада задействуется ради передачи информации для пользовательской-частью а-также backend, а также для использования со API. Из-за собственной понятности данный-формат стал стандартом во современных системах.
JSON-формат применяется в смартфонных системах, системах аналитики плюс подключении систем. JSON помогает оперативно передавать информацию а-также интерпретировать данные без трудных обработок.
Также JavaScript-Object-Notation используется для хранения настроек и данных. Его схема создает формат практичным с-целью записи параметров плюс параметров дальнейшего Vavada использования.
Использование XML-формата
XML-формат применяется в системах, когда требуется формальная организация информации. XML задействуется во enterprise системах, пересылке данными и интеграции нескольких систем.
Extensible-Markup-Language регулярно используется для форматах передачи данными, вроде как конфигурационные файлы, записи а-также сведения. Данный-формат универсальность позволяет подстраивать схему под-задачи различные случаи.
Дополнительно Extensible-Markup-Language используется во платформах, где важна проверка сведений. Имеются специальные схемы, которые дают-возможность проверять корректность структуры плюс содержимого.
Преимущества а-также ограничения
JSON имеет набор достоинств, такие-как легкость, краткость и скорость интерпретации. Он практичен ради специалистов и хорошо подходит ради актуальных сервисов. Тем-не-менее Вавада казино данного-формата средства описания схемы менее-широкие.
Extensible-Markup-Language предоставляет более расширенные возможности с-целью контроля данных. Он включает описания, свойства и жесткую организацию. Данный-фактор формирует XML пригодным ради сложных систем, при-этом повышает размер информации плюс трудоемкость интерпретации.
Определение между JavaScript-Object-Notation и Extensible-Markup-Language определяется с-учетом требований. В-случае-если необходима эффективность и простота, чаще применяется JSON-формат. В-случае-если важна четкая организация а-также контроль данных, задействуется Extensible-Markup-Language.
Разбор JSON и XML
Ради обработки с JSON а-также XML используются специальные средства а-также модули. Данные-библиотеки дают-возможность читать, записывать плюс изменять информацию. В многих технологий программирования есть встроенная совместимость этих Вавада форматов.
Обработка JavaScript-Object-Notation обычно оперативнее, так-как как данного-формата структура лаконичнее. Extensible-Markup-Language нуждается-в больше мощностей по-причине сложной организации а-также необходимости валидации тегов.
Перевод данных среди форматами еще возможно. Такая-возможность помогает связывать платформы, применяющие различные форматы. Подобные действия обычно выполняются без-ручного-участия посредством помощью отдельных модулей Vavada.
Значение JSON и XML-формата для современных решениях
JSON плюс XML-формат выступают ключевыми элементами электронной среды. Эти-форматы создают передачу данными для сервисами плюс позволяют создавать связки. В-случае-отсутствия указанных форматов связь среди платформами оказалось-бы бы намного труднее.
JSON считается ключевым стандартом для веб-приложений и интерфейсов-API за-счет своей понятности а-также практичности. XML удерживает собственную значимость для системах, где нужна четкая структура плюс контроль информации.
Два варианта продолжают задействоваться и сохраняться. Данные-форматы остаются ключевыми механизмами ради передачи сведений а-также создания цифровых Вавада казино платформ.
Вспомогательные особенности стандартов
JavaScript-Object-Notation плюс XML различаются не только форматом-записи, при-этом а-также подходом для взаимодействию через сведениями. JavaScript-Object-Notation обычно используется как стандарт обмена, в-то-время как Extensible-Markup-Language может использоваться как с-целью пересылки, так а-также для размещения сведений. Такая-особенность соотносится со тем-фактом, что Extensible-Markup-Language дает-возможность описывать намного многоуровневые схемы плюс правила контроля.
Во JSON не-предусмотрена поддержка заметок, это создает формат более лаконичным в-плане стороны подхода схемы. Во XML-формате Вавада пояснения поддерживаются, это облегчает документирование сведений. Тем-не-менее данная-возможность еще повышает размер плюс может усложнять обработку.
Дополнительно значимой особенностью является чувствительность относительно регистру. Во JSON-формате поля чувствительны ко написанию, это предполагает внимательности при обработке. Во Extensible-Markup-Language еще критично контролировать правильное обозначение тегов, так как сбой в названии может привести ко ошибочной обработке.
Эффективность и оптимальность
JSON чаще-всего разбирается быстрее, поскольку потому-что данного-формата схема проще и требует меньшего-количества ресурсов. Такая-особенность Vavada в-частности важно в-условиях работе при крупными массивами данных плюс высокими активностями. JavaScript-Object-Notation обычно задействуется в платформах, когда критична оперативность реакции.
Extensible-Markup-Language нуждается-в увеличенного-объема ресурсов с-целью обработки, поскольку как необходимо проверять структуру тегов и валидировать элементов корректность. Однако такой-подход компенсируется возможностью четкой проверки данных и гибкостью организации.
Во-время подборе структуры необходимо учитывать приоритеты системы. В-случае-если главным-фактором считается скорость а-также малый-объем, как-правило применяется JavaScript-Object-Notation. Если критична четкая-организация а-также валидация сведений, используется Вавада казино XML-формат.

English
Français